50mm x 1000mm quartz tube suitable for 1500 ° C
The 50mm x 1000mm quartz tube is suitable for 1500 ° C and is a large-sized, high-performance quartz glass product designed specifically for applications in high-temperature environments.
The 50mm x 1000mm quartz tube is a quartz glass tube that is resistant to extremely high temperatures, has excellent transparency, and chemical stability. Its inner diameter is 50mm, length is 1000mm, and it can withstand temperatures up to 1500 ° C. This quartz tube is suitable for various high-temperature experiments, industrial heating, and melting processes, and is a key component for chemical analysis, materials science research, and high-temperature industrial processes.
High temperature resistance: This quartz tube can maintain stability at high temperatures of 1500 ° C without softening or deformation, making it suitable for long-term use in extreme high temperature environments.
Size specifications: The inner diameter of the quartz tube is 50mm and the length is 1000mm. This large-sized design makes it suitable for handling larger volumes of substances or experiments that require longer reaction channels.
Material composition: The quartz tube is made of high-purity silicon dioxide (SiO2), ensuring its performance and reliability at high temperatures.
Transparency: Quartz glass has excellent transparency and can maintain high light transmittance even at high temperatures, making it easy to observe and monitor experimental processes.
Chemical stability: Quartz tubes have good resistance to most chemicals, are not easily corroded, and are suitable for various chemical reactions and corrosive environments.
Low coefficient of thermal expansion: Quartz glass has a low coefficient of thermal expansion, which makes the size change of quartz tube small when the temperature changes, which is conducive to maintaining the stability of the structure.
Application areas:
High temperature melting: a container used for melting metals, glass, and other high-temperature materials.
Laboratory instruments: used as heating elements or reaction vessels for high-temperature furnaces, tube furnaces, and other experimental equipment.
Industrial heating: used for high-temperature heating and reaction processes in industries such as chemical, metallurgical, and semiconductor.
Optical applications: Due to its high transparency, it can be used for optical instrument components in high-temperature environments.
Safety: Quartz tubes have good insulation performance at high temperatures, reducing the risk of electrical short circuits and fires, and ensuring the safety of operators.
